The Foundation of Intimate Hygiene: Olfactory Neutrality

The primary barrier to spontaneous and enthusiastic intimacy—particularly fellatio—is poor olfactory management. The objective is not to mask odours with heavy, artificial fragrances, but to achieve a state of absolute olfactory neutrality. A clean, natural, and fresh environment is universally appealing.


Combatting the Tropical Climate

In Singapore, the relentless humidity accelerates the production of sweat and the proliferation of odour-causing bacteria in the groin. The apocrine glands in the pubic region produce a thicker sweat that, when mixed with naturally occurring bacteria, creates a highly undesirable scent.


To counteract this, standard bar soap is insufficient and often detrimental. Men must invest in a dedicated, pH-balanced intimate wash. Traditional alkaline soaps strip the sensitive skin of its natural moisture barrier, leading to overcompensation by sweat glands and unappealing dry, flaky skin. Utilise a gentle, lactic-acid-based cleanser—readily available at premium pharmacies across the island—to maintain the delicate acidic mantle of the region.


The Art of the Deep Cleanse

A perfunctory rinse is inadequate. The correct methodology involves retracting the foreskin (for uncircumcised gentlemen) and meticulously cleansing the glans and the sulcus (the groove behind the head of the penis) with warm water and a mild, unfragranced cleanser. This eliminates smegma—a natural but highly odorous accumulation of dead skin cells and oils. The testicles and the perineum must also be thoroughly washed, as these areas harbour the highest concentration of sweat glands.

Post-Shower Moisture and Odour Control

Drying is as critical as washing. The region must be completely dry before dressing to prevent fungal growth, which carries its own distinct and unpleasant scent. Consider using a dedicated microfibre towel for this area.


Once dry, avoid standard colognes or deodorants, which contain high levels of alcohol that will burn sensitive skin and taste intensely bitter to a partner. Instead, opt for a high-quality, talc-free body powder (often formulated with tapioca starch or finely milled cornstarch) or a specialist intimate deodorant lotion. These products, typically retailing for around 30 to 50 SGD, absorb excess moisture throughout the day, preventing chafing and ensuring that, when the moment arrives, the environment remains dry, fresh, and inviting.


The Architecture of Grooming: Visual Proportion and Texture

The visual presentation of the male anatomy is profoundly influenced by the surrounding hair. Proper manscaping is an exercise in optical illusion and architectural management. The goal is to create a neat, deliberate, and visually expansive landscape.


The "Optical Inch" and Proportional Aesthetics

There is a well-established aesthetic principle in male grooming: reducing the volume of pubic hair visually enhances the prominence, length, and girth of the penis. A dense, untamed thicket of hair obscures the base of the shaft, making the organ appear smaller than its true dimensions.


Begin with a high-quality electric body trimmer equipped with a ceramic blade—an essential tool that prevents nicks and pulls. Trim the hair above the base of the penis down to a uniform length (typically a number 1 or 2 guard). This creates a tidy, intentional frame. Ensure the transition between the pubic region and the lower abdomen/inner thighs is blended; abrupt lines of hair appear unnatural and jarring.


Managing the Testicles and Shaft

Hair on the shaft and the scrotum should be entirely removed, as it detracts from the visual sleekness of the anatomy and can be highly unpleasant for a partner during fellatio.


Because the skin of the scrotum is thin, loose, and highly sensitive, using an electric trimmer here carries significant risk. The superior method is wet shaving.

  1. Preparation: Take a hot shower to relax the skin and soften the hair follicles.

  2. Lubrication: Apply a transparent shaving gel or a high-quality shaving oil. Avoid thick foams, as you need full visibility of the terrain.

  3. Execution: Pull the skin of the scrotum taut—this is non-negotiable. Using a fresh, multi-blade razor, shave with gentle, slow, downward strokes.

  4. Aftercare: Rinse with cold water to close the pores and tighten the skin. Apply an alcohol-free, soothing aftershave balm containing aloe vera or witch hazel to prevent razor burn and red bumps, which severely detract from visual appeal.


Achieving the Ideal Texture

Aesthetic appeal is deeply tied to tactile comfort. Prickly stubble in the pubic region can cause friction burns on your partner's delicate skin during intercourse and is actively hostile to oral sex. If you choose to trim rather than shave completely smooth, ensure the hair is long enough to lay flat and feel soft. Conditioning your pubic hair with a standard hair conditioner during your shower can significantly soften the texture, making the area far more approachable.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does shaving my pubic hair actually make my penis look bigger?

Yes, due to optical proportion. Removing or closely trimming the hair at the base of the shaft reveals the full length of the anatomy that is normally obscured by hair, creating the immediate visual illusion of increased length and prominence.


How can I make my intimate area taste better for my partner?

Prioritise absolute hygiene and dietary adjustments. Wash thoroughly with a gentle, unfragranced cleanser to remove sweat and smegma. Additionally, consuming a diet high in fruits (like pineapple and citrus) and water, while minimising heavy spices, alcohol, and tobacco, can subtly sweeten the natural taste of your pre-ejaculate and skin.


What is the best way to prevent razor bumps and itching on my scrotum?

Always wet-shave with the grain using a sharp razor, and moisturise immediately. Shave in a hot shower using a clear gel, pull the loose skin taut, and follow up with an alcohol-free, soothing aftershave balm containing aloe or witch hazel to calm the hair follicles and prevent ingrown hairs.
